Embracing Agape Love as the True Goal of Faith

In this week’s episode of Heart of the Matter, host Shawn McCraney delves into the concept of love as the ultimate goal of the Christian faith, contrasting it with the teachings of the LDS Church regarding salvation and exaltation. The discussion begins with a prayer and a recap of last week’s exploration of the LDS path to salvation, which involves a complex hierarchy of beliefs and practices, including faith in Jesus, acceptance of Joseph Smith as a prophet, and adherence to specific covenants and ordinances.

McCraney emphasizes that the essence of Christianity is rooted in two commandments: faith and love, with love being the ultimate objective. He cites Jesus’ words to a scribe, highlighting that eternal life is found in loving God and one’s neighbor, rather than in religious rituals or covenants. This leads to the assertion that agape love, a selfless and unconditional love, is the true goal for every Christian.

To illustrate this principle, McCraney employs a sports analogy, likening the journey of faith to a high school football game. He describes the world as a campus where various activities exist, but the true goal is to score a touchdown, symbolizing the achievement of agape love. He critiques the LDS approach, suggesting that it creates an alternative path that distracts individuals from pursuing the love that God desires.

The analogy continues as McCraney explains the importance of moving from the sidelines of religious participation to actively engaging in the game of faith. He stresses that merely attending church or being part of a religious community is not enough; true growth and love come from being actively involved in the Christian walk, facing challenges, and following God’s guidance.

Throughout the broadcast, McCraney underscores that faith in Jesus is essential for achieving the goal of love. He encourages listeners to embrace God’s commands, which may be difficult but ultimately lead to progress toward the end zone of agape love. The episode concludes with a reminder that salvation is a two-sided coin, encompassing both faith and the active pursuit of love, as outlined in the teachings of the New Testament.

Established in 2006, Heart of the Matter is a live call-in show hosted by Shawn McCraney. It began by deconstructing Mormonism through a biblical lens and has since evolved into a broader exploration of personal faith, challenging the systems and doctrines of institutional religion. With thought-provoking topics and open dialogue, HOTM encourages viewers to prioritize their relationship with God over traditions or dogma. Episodes feature Q&A sessions, theological discussions, and deep dives into relevant spiritual issues.
